As the 7″ single of the Arctic Monkeys‘ Tranquility Base Hotel & Casino album title-track gets a release today, its b-side Anyways has been shared online.

The track’s sound keeps the Sheffield band firmly in the lunar lounge groove of their 2018 LP, a place which Live4ever noted may mean no-one will ever feel ‘safe from the band’s next step again‘:




“In a private moment, the Sheffielders may look back on such a radical creation and deem it to be their very own Smile.”

“Assembling at the La Frette studio in Paris, the band recruited long time collaborator James Ford on production duties and recruited an ensemble cast including Tame Impala’s Cam Avery and James Righton, once of micro-scene nu-ravers The Klaxons. Turner appears in character as an ageing lounge lizard throughout, opener Star Treatment’s first stanza, ‘I Just wanted to be one of The Strokes/Now look at the mess you made me make/Hitchhiking with a monogrammed suitcase, miles away from any half-useful imaginary highway’, a brilliant, rakish setting of tone from which he rarely wanders.”
